SCHH vs XLRE overlap - what they share and where they differ
SCHH and XLRE share 73.6% of their weight across 29 common positions, read from what each fund reported to the SEC.
Each week Ploutos reads the reported positions of the largest US equity ETFs and measures, pair by pair, the weight they share: for every stock both funds hold, the smaller of the two weights counts. Two funds tracking the same index land near 100%. A sector fund inside a broad index fund lands at roughly that sector's weight.

Questions people ask
Is SCHH the same as XLRE?
73.6% of their weight sits in the same 29 holdings. SCHH also reports WP CAREY INC, SUI, OHI, which the other does not. XLRE also reports CBRE, CSGP, which the other does not.
How is the overlap between SCHH and XLRE measured?
For every stock both funds report, the smaller of the two weights counts, and the sum is the overlap. The reported positions cover 100% of SCHH and 99% of XLRE, so the number cannot exceed the smaller coverage.
Which holds more, XLRE or SCHH?
SCHH reports 117 stock positions and XLRE reports 31. 25.9% of SCHH's weight sits in names XLRE does not hold, and 5.3% of XLRE's weight in names SCHH does not hold. The ten largest positions are 49.7% of SCHH and 59.1% of XLRE.
How do SCHH and XLRE differ by sector?
The widest gap is Technology: XLRE has 1.2 points more of it. Sectors come from each holding's SIC code in its SEC record, summed by the weight the fund reports.
Where do the numbers come from?
From each fund's own N-PORT filing to the SEC, which lists every position and its weight. The comparison uses every equity position the fund reports; cash, futures and bonds are not counted, which is why a coverage figure sits next to every result. Holdings change between filings.
